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"infrastructure consumables"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used in contexts related to resources or materials that are necessary for the maintenance or operation of infrastructure systems. Example: "The project budget includes a significant allocation for infrastructure consumables, ensuring that all necessary materials are readily available for construction."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
Clearly define what constitutes "infrastructure consumables" within project documentation to ensure everyone understands what is covered and to avoid potential disputes over funding or procurement.
Common error
Don't focus solely on the initial cost of "infrastructure consumables". Consider associated expenses like storage, transportation, and disposal. These indirect costs can significantly impact the overall budget.

What is included under the term "infrastructure consumables"?
"Infrastructure consumables" typically include materials and supplies used for the maintenance, repair, and operation of infrastructure assets. Examples include replacement parts, cleaning supplies, and fuel.
Why is it important to properly budget for "infrastructure consumables"?
Accurate budgeting for "infrastructure consumables" ensures the smooth operation and longevity of infrastructure assets. Insufficient budgeting can lead to deferred maintenance, increased downtime, and premature failure of infrastructure systems.
